QUESTION: hey,I have a 1996 pontiac sunfire and oil go in my air filter  when i drive my car and turn it on and when i push the gas like getting up to 45 mph my car start smoking and could you please tell me what is wrong with it and could you tell me where the pvc system located thanks

ANSWER: Whats the mileage on this car?Sounds like too much crank pressure caused by worn rings/bore.High mileage engines will do this and it may mean your engine needs rebuilt.

---------- FOLLOW-UP ----------

QUESTION: 128,184 thats how much mileage i have on there do you think i should just replace my pistol rings on there and give it an try do you think that would help

Answer
It would be more economical to get a used motor or another car.Rebuilding the engine with the rings costs between 2000 to 2500$ average.You cannot replace the piston rings alone.You will need to rebore the cylinders,replace all the bearings,pistons, and con rods and many other parts as well.Plus,you need to remove the engine to do all this.
